SeatBack Pocket Nuances

Ted — Wed, 12/02/2009 - 01:23

We had written previously about some strange new airline safety announcements asking passengers to keep their belongings out of the seat back pockets. The FAA has now issued an InFO circular clarifying their position, the details of which are covered by ANN but at first glance seem much less constrictive than the airlines are claiming. It appears that as long as the pocket contents don't impede egress, they're ok. Furthermore, this is really only applicable during takeoff and landing, just like the basic carry on rules... Should be interesting to see if these announcements continue. Anyone been told to keep they're water bottle out of the seat back lately?
